Output 91399496381477452d866920b22c34281035141d1b6d9d4cf41eae5da7d958d6:2

value
28542899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a24f261b7694dd0cf26e1016ee9dd19859903f OP_EQUAL
address
33khECju8is3KeHw2CD9bCE328RHmDMjLB
transaction
91399496381477452d866920b22c34281035141d1b6d9d4cf41eae5da7d958d6
spent
true